BWXT Hedge Fund Activity: Q4 2015 in Review

226 of the 3,812 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in BWX Technologies (BWXT) for Q4 2015, worth a combined $3.14B — up 19% from $2.65B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 47 funds opened new BWXT positions and 25 closed out — a net gain of 22 holders — while 65 added to existing stakes and 83 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Vanguard Group, adding an estimated $37.6M. The largest seller was Burgundy Asset Management, cutting an estimated $37.7M.
